How to Set Your Thermador Oven to Air Fry. On Professional Ovens, turn the left knob to “More Modes.” Select “Air Fry” from the digital menu. On Masterpiece® Ovens, select menu > heating modes > and then scroll until locating “Air Fry.” Set your preferred temperature on your Oven.

When shopping for an air fryer, avoid ultra-cheap models (under $70) that use thin plastic. Steer clear of appliances with flaking, traditional non-stick (PTFE/Teflon) coatings linked to forever chemicals, as well as units with unstable temperature controls and loose basket handles.

Cooking methods that rely on lower temperatures, no added fats, or water—such as steaming, boiling, microwaving, poaching, and sous-vide—are generally healthier because they produce fewer harmful chemical compounds (like AGEs and acrylamide) and retain more heat-sensitive nutrients.

Golden Thread. Golden Thread is commonly used to treat diabetes in China. Berberine is an isoquinoline alkaloids and the active ingredient of Golden Thread. Berberine had a significant antihyperglycemic effect in both 36 patients newly diagnosed with T2DM and also in 48 poorly controlled patients with T2DM [23].
The miracle fruit (or miracle berry) is native to West Africa and contains a unique protein called miraculin. When eaten, miraculin temporarily alters your taste receptors so that sour and bitter foods (like lemons or unsweetened Greek yogurt) taste intensely sweet for 30 to 60 minutes.

Bosch is 94% owned by the Robert Bosch Stiftung, a charitable institution. Although the charity is funded by owning the vast majority of shares, it has no voting rights and is involved in health and social causes unrelated to Bosch's business.
